Sherburn-in-Elmet train station provides basic facilities essential for travelers. Although the station lacks a ticket office, ticket machines are available for purchase and collection, making it convenient for those who prefer buying tickets on the go. For those with specific requirements, accessible ticket machines are located on Platform 1, offering an induction loop as well. However, travelers with mobility challenges may face difficulties due to limited step-free access. The Barrow crossing, with its gap, poses a particular challenge for wheelchair users.
Interestingly, despite its cozy setting, the station does not offer staff help or waiting rooms. Nevertheless, it does provide essential customer help points. For other needs, such as refreshments, shops, or toilet facilities, visitors would need to explore nearby alternatives. Additionally, if you're planning to drive here, plentiful free parking ensures hassle-free arrival and departure, though it might be wise to plan ahead as there are no CCTV facilities.
While Sherburn-in-Elmet might seem remote, its connectivity ensures you won't be stuck. On the A162 near the station approach, bus stops cater to those needing an alternative to train journeys, particularly during rail replacements. Although direct bicycle hire isn't available, taxi services are a viable choice. You can plan your next move and view options through Cab4You, ensuring you stay mobile even if you choose not to drive.

Hoylake Station ensures a welcoming and accessible experience for all its passengers. The ticket office is open from early morning until late in the evening, catering to early risers and those late-night journeys. For ease of travel, you can collect tickets bought online directly from the ticket office. While there are no ticket machines or smartcard validators, staff assistance is plentiful, making your travel experience straightforward and stress-free.
The station boasts an array of facilities to ensure your comfort. Refresh yourself at one of the cafes or vending machines available, and if you need cash, an ATM is conveniently located just outside the station. If cycling to the station, there are 24 secure cycle storage spaces to keep your bike safe while you're on your travels.
Getting to and from Hoylake Station is as seamless as possible with multiple transport connections available. Although there's no taxi rank directly at the station, alternative public transport links are robust. The nearest airport, Liverpool John Lennon Airport, is easily accessible. Simply ask for 'Liverpool John Lennon Airport' when purchasing your train ticket for a combined train and bus fare. The local bus services can be further explored through Merseytravel's resources or by contacting Traveline for comprehensive routes in the area.
